What is a Gate Valve
A gate valve is a linear-motion valve used to start or stop the flow of a fluid- liquid or gaseous.
It works by raising or lowering a flat or wedge-shaped “gate” inside the flow path.
Key features
- Full flow when open – minimal pressure drop
- Good for on/off service – not ideal for throttling
- Common in steam, hot water, oil, gas, and chemical systems
- Often paired with high-temperature or high-pressure insulation systems
Gate valves have complex geometry and large surface area
The bare surface area of a single 6-inch 150# Gate Valve is equal to the surface area of 5 feet of 6-inch Pipe.
| Gate Valve Size 6″ 150# | Surface area in Sq Feet | Linear Feet of 6″ Pipe | |
| 1 | 8.8 SF | equal to | 5.2 LF |
| 8 | 70.4 SF | equal to | 41.6 LF |
As shown in the table above, You wouldn’t leave 5 feet of pipe uninsulated, let alone, over 40 feet of pipe uninsulated!

Why Insulate Gate Valves?
Significant energy loss
Uninsulated valves leak heat far faster than insulated pipe runs.
Each valve becomes a “hot spot” that wastes fuel and increases operating costs.
Safety Risks
Surface temperatures on steam or hot fluid systems can exceed 400°F (204°C), even higher in process industries. These temperatures pose burn hazards for personnel working nearby. And increase ambient temperature of mechanical rooms.
System Efficiency
Heat Loss reduces Steam Quality, Process Temperature Stability and System Performance.
